Γενική φόρμουλα
=S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(SUBSTITUTE(A1,"(",""),")",""),"-","")," ",""),".","")+0
Περίληψη
Ένας τρόπος για να καθαρίσετε και να αναδιαμορφώσετε τους αριθμούς τηλεφώνου είναι να αφαιρέσετε όλους τους ξένους χαρακτήρες και, στη συνέχεια, να εφαρμόσετε την ενσωματωμένη μορφή αριθμού τηλεφώνου του Excel.
Αυτός ο τύπος παραπάνω χρησιμοποιεί μια σειρά από ένθετες λειτουργίες SUBSTITUTE για να αφαιρέσετε κενά, παύλες, τελείες, παρενθέσεις και κόμματα.
Θα πρέπει να προσαρμόσετε τις πραγματικές αντικαταστάσεις για να ταιριάζουν στα δεδομένα σας.
Εξήγηση
Ο τύπος τρέχει από μέσα προς τα έξω, με κάθε ΥΠΟΤΡΟΦΟ να αφαιρεί έναν χαρακτήρα.
Το εσωτερικό περισσότερο SUBSTITUTE αφαιρεί τις αριστερές παρενθέσεις και το αποτέλεσμα παραδίδεται στην επόμενη SUBSTITUTE, η οποία αφαιρεί τις σωστές παρενθέσεις και ούτω καθεξής.
Κάθε φορά που χρησιμοποιείτε τη συνάρτηση SUBSTITUTE, το αποτέλεσμα θα είναι κείμενο. Επειδή δεν μπορείτε να εφαρμόσετε μορφή αριθμού σε κείμενο, πρέπει να μετατρέψουμε το κείμενο σε αριθμό. Ένας τρόπος για να το κάνετε αυτό είναι να προσθέσετε μηδέν (+0), το οποίο μετατρέπει αυτόματα αριθμούς σε μορφή κειμένου σε αριθμούς σε αριθμητική μορφή.
Τέλος, εφαρμόζεται η "Ειδική" μορφή αριθμού τηλεφώνου (στήλη Δ).
Αυτή η σελίδα εξηγεί προσαρμοσμένες μορφές αριθμών και με πολλά παραδείγματα.
Λευκό κενό για καλύτερη αναγνωσιμότητα
Κατά την ένθεση πολλαπλών λειτουργιών, μπορεί να είναι δύσκολο να διαβάσετε τον τύπο και να διατηρήσετε όλες τις παρενθέσεις ισορροπημένες. Το Excel δεν ενδιαφέρεται για επιπλέον κενό διάστημα σε έναν τύπο, οπότε μπορείτε να προσθέσετε αλλαγές γραμμής στον τύπο για να κάνετε τον τύπο πιο ευανάγνωστο. Για παράδειγμα, ο παραπάνω τύπος μπορεί να γραφτεί ως εξής:
= SUBSTITUTE( SUBSTITUTE( SUBSTITUTE( SUBSTITUTE( SUBSTITUTE( A1, "(",""), ")",""), "-",""), " ",""), ".","")
Σημειώστε ότι το κελί εμφανίζεται στη μέση, με ονόματα συναρτήσεων παραπάνω και αντικαταστάσεις παρακάτω. Αυτό όχι μόνο διευκολύνει την ανάγνωση του τύπου, αλλά διευκολύνει επίσης την προσθήκη και την αφαίρεση αντικαταστάσεων.
Μπορείτε να χρησιμοποιήσετε το ίδιο τέχνασμα για να κάνετε ευκολότερη την ανάγνωση ένθετων δηλώσεων IF.








